Advanced Layered Material Construction

The foundation of thermal protection begins with material architecture.

1. High-Density 20D Nylon Outer Shell

The jacket utilizes a premium 20D high-density nylon fabric engineered to provide:

  • Wind resistance
  • Light rain protection
  • Abrasion durability
  • Lightweight performance

The tightly woven structure helps minimize cold air penetration while maintaining flexibility and comfort.

2. Anti-Static Polyester Lining

The interior lining incorporates smooth anti-static polyester designed to:
  • Improve wearing comfort
  • Reduce static buildup
  • Enhance garment mobility
  • Support layering systems
This construction is particularly valuable in dry winter climates where static accumulation often affects wearer comfort.

3. High-Loft Synthetic Insulation

At the core of the jacket is premium synthetic down cotton insulation. Benefits include:
  • Efficient heat retention
  • Lightweight warmth
  • Improved loft recovery
  • Consistent thermal performance
The insulation creates stable air pockets that effectively trap body heat while avoiding the bulk traditionally associated with winter outerwear.
